Description from the seller

These are a couple of hand-painted, black-and-white Staffordshire dog figurines.

These porcelain figurines have been made since the 1720s in pottery factories in Staffordshire, England.

They were popular as souvenirs, especially after Queen Victoria had a favorite King Charles Spaniel.

The figurines often feature painted gold necklaces and ochre-colored details, as seen on the noses and collars.

Authentic, older specimens typically have a vent hole at the back and a glazed underside.

Dimensions 36 cm Height 28 cm Width 20 cm Depth

Glazed bottom and in good condition
